What is a Jeep Lift Kit?

A Jeep lift kit is a set of components designed to raise the height of a Jeep’s body and suspension from its factory settings. This modification allows for better off-road capability and a more aggressive look. There are two main types of lift kits: body lifts and suspension lifts.

  • Body Lift Kits: These kits raise the body of the Jeep off the frame without altering the suspension. They typically provide 1-3 inches of lift.
  • Suspension Lift Kits: These kits modify the suspension system to increase ride height and improve off-road performance. They can provide anywhere from 2 to over 6 inches of lift.

Benefits of Installing a Lift Kit

Installing a lift kit on your Jeep offers several benefits that can enhance your driving experience, especially for off-road adventures.

  • Improved Ground Clearance: A lift kit raises the vehicle’s height, allowing for better clearance over rocks, mud, and other obstacles.
  • Enhanced Off-road Capability: With a lift kit, your Jeep can tackle more challenging trails and terrains.
  • Better Approach and Departure Angles: A lift kit can improve the angles at which your Jeep can approach and depart from obstacles.
  • Increased Tire Size Options: Lifting your Jeep allows for fitting larger tires, which can improve traction and stability.

Installation Considerations

Installing a lift kit can be a complex process, and it’s essential to consider a few factors before proceeding.

  • Professional vs. DIY: Decide if you want to tackle the installation yourself or hire a professional. Some kits are easier to install than others.
  • Required Tools: Ensure you have the necessary tools and equipment if you choose to install the kit yourself.
  • Alignment: After installation, a wheel alignment is crucial to ensure proper handling and tire wear.
